3. Blockchain for Transparency and Security
Blockchain technology can revolutionize how governments operate by providing enhanced transparency and security. Blockchain is a decentralized and immutable ledger that records transactions securely and transparently. By leveraging blockchain, governments can ensure that their processes and systems are more transparent, as every transaction is recorded on a public ledger that all stakeholders can access.
This increased transparency can help to reduce corruption and fraud, as any attempts to manipulate or alter data would be easily detected. Therefore, blockchain technology provides enhanced security, as each transaction is encrypted and linked to previous transactions, making it virtually impossible for hackers to tamper with the data. 5. Cloud Computing for Scalability
Cloud computing is a powerful tool that the government can leverage to achieve its goals. One of the key benefits of cloud computing is its scalability. With traditional on-premises infrastructure, government agencies often face challenges scaling their IT resources to meet changing demands. However, with cloud computing, agencies can quickly scale up or down their resources based on their needs.
This flexibility allows them to manage their IT infrastructure and allocate resources where needed efficiently. Moreover, cloud computing offers cost savings as agencies only pay for the help they use, eliminating the need for significant upfront investments in hardware and software.
6. Geospatial Technology for Planning
Geospatial technology has become a powerful tool for government agencies to enhance their planning processes. By utilizing geospatial data, such as aerial imagery, satellite imagery, and geographic information systems (GIS), governments can gain valuable insights into the spatial aspects of their jurisdictions. This technology allows for the visualization and analysis of data in a geographic context, enabling better decision-making and resource allocation.
For example, governments can use geospatial technology to identify areas prone to natural disasters and develop effective mitigation strategies. Furthermore, it can be used to plan infrastructure projects, such as transportation networks or urban development, by considering factors such as population density and existing land use patterns.
7. Smart Transportation Systems
Smart transportation systems can potentially revolutionize how governments achieve their transportation goals. By leveraging technology, governments can create more efficient and sustainable transportation networks that benefit individuals and the environment.
Smart transportation systems utilize various technologies, such as sensors, data analytics, and communication networks, to gather real-time information about traffic patterns, congestion levels, and public transportation usage. This data can then be used to optimize traffic flow, improve public transportation routes, and reduce carbon emissions. However, smart transportation systems can enhance safety by providing real-time information to drivers and pedestrians, helping to prevent accidents and congestion.
8. Disaster Response and Management
Disaster response and management is an area where the government can leverage technology to achieve its goals more effectively. Technology can improve communication and coordination during emergencies, enabling faster and more efficient response efforts. For example, real-time data and analytics can help identify areas most affected by a disaster, allowing for targeted resource allocation and prioritization.
Additionally, drones and satellite imagery can provide valuable situational awareness, helping emergency responders assess the damage and plan their interventions accordingly. By embracing technology in disaster response and management, governments can enhance their ability to protect lives, minimize damage, and facilitate recovery in the face of natural or artificial crises.
